Key Responsibilities

  • Providing full secretarial support to fee earners, including audio and copy typing.
  • Preparing and formatting legal correspondence and documentation.
  • Managing diaries, appointments, and meeting schedules.
  • Handling client calls and emails with professionalism.
  • Maintaining accurate client files and case management records.
  • Supporting post-completion tasks such as SDLT submissions and Land Registry applications (depending on department).
  • General administrative duties including scanning, filing, managing post, and organising meeting rooms.
